Senior Lead Business Accountability Specialist
**About this role:** Wells Fargo is seeking a Senior Lead Business Accountability Specialist in Technology as part of Chief Technology Office supporting execution for IT Service Management (ITSM) risk management. Learn more about the career areas and lines of business at wellsfargojobs.com . **In this role, you will:** + Serve as the primary point of contact for risk and regulatory inquiries related to IT Service Operations policies + Ensure effective design, assessment, monitoring and execution of standards and controls related to the IT Service Management (ITSM) function + Perform and coach team members on leading walkthroughs for front-line control evaluations and internal/external audits or assessment, and establish best practices + Lead meetings with key stakeholders to facilitate decision making and support implementation of recommendations and plans + Make decisions in complex situations that influence and lead the broader work team to meet deliverables and drive new initiatives + Communicate clearly and concisely and distill complex data and concepts into succinct messaging and presentations + Provide expert consulting to ensure new ITSM practices align with enterprise frameworks (e.g., COBIT, FFIEC, ITIL), strategic roadmaps, internal policies, regulatory requirements, and customer expectations + Analyze and document performance trends and data insights for communication with business and risk leadership **Required Qualifications:** + 7+ years of risk management, business controls, quality assurance, compliance, or process experience, or equivalent demonstrated through one or a combination of the following: work experience, training, military experience, education + 5+ years of experience in designing, testing, and/or executing controls + 3+ years in creating, maintaining, and managing reports and management presentations + 3+ years of experience with ServiceNow ITSM product Line and its Offerings **Desired Qualifications:** + Ability to independently drive problem solving for complex scenarios (e.g. develop hypothesis, structure problem, drive analyses, and design solutions) + Ability to create concise executive-level communications and presentations to tell a compelling story + Ability to lead a team across all organizational levels; partnering with business leaders to achieve key goals through flexibility, collaboration, influence and adaptability + Advanced knowledge of organizational procedures, operations, complaints management, and applicable risk and compliance principles, preferably within the financial services industry + Knowledgeable on industry frameworks including: COBIT2019, FFIEC and ITIL + Willingness to learn & adopt emerging technologies (AI/ML, Predictive Analytics) used in IT Industry for IT Service Management **Job Expectations:** + Telecommuting is not an option for this position + This position offers a hybrid work schedule + Relocation assistance in not available for this position + This position is not eligible for visa sponsorship **Pay Range** Reflected is the base pay range offered for this position.
